  1. A decent first weathering. But remember, weathering reflects the life of a wagon. A coal wagon would be blacker than a general goods wagon. From experience, go easy on rust if you want a running wagon. Too much rust just looks orange.

    The darkened sides look good, but the solebar and brake gear are a little too orange. Remember, thats a wooden wagon. And wood doesnt rust.

    Though, you got the darkened letters perfectly. It does look like its coated in coal dust. Well...coke dust..now that I actually read it.
